Cybersecurity in focus - SMEs inform themselves at BIBA

On September 30th, 30 representatives from business, science and industry associations gathered at BIBA to discuss various aspects of cybersecurity in small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s). Given the increasing number of attacks and the need for countermeasures, the topic is more relevant than ever. The keynote presentations addressed the issues from a legal and business perspective, as well as from an enterprise defense background. These three aspects of cybersecurity were further explored and discussed in a World Café. The conclusion was that cybersecurity affects everyone and deserves special attention in the course of advancing digitalization. Afterwards, networking at the Get-together attracted a particularly good response after a long break due to the pandemic - and of course it was safe: 3G with distance and mask. As an addition to the program, the TISiM mobile was on site and informed the visitors about the use of TISiM services.
The event was organized by the Mittelstand 4.0-Kompetenzzentrum Bremen in cooperation with BIBA, the Bremen Chamber of Commerce, the Bremen University of Applied Sciences and the associations CERT@VDE, IFIT e.V. and TISiM.
